No one prepares you for how confusing parenting can be. The moment a baby arrives, advice begins to pour in from every direction. Family members, friends, social media, parenting forums — everyone seems to have a different opinion on what is right and what is wrong. For new parents, the flood of information can feel less like support and more like pressure. This is exactly what Oshin and Manjunath experienced when they became parents.
